/* * causes.less * ----------------------------------------------- */ .course-thumb { position: relative; } .price-tag { border-radius: 0; color: #fff; font-size: 15px; font-weight: 600; letter-spacing: 0.5px; padding: 0 10px; position: absolute; right: -7px; text-transform: capitalize; top: 16px; .transition(all 150ms ease-in-out 0s); } .course-single-item:hover .price-tag { padding: 2px 16px; } .price-tag::before { border-left: 7px solid rgba(0, 0, 0, 0.45); border-top: 7px solid transparent; content: ""; height: 0; position: absolute; right: -1px; top: 0; transform: translateY(-100%); width: 0; } .course-meta li { border-right: 1px solid #ddd; padding: 0 18px; } .course-meta li:last-child { border-right: medium none; } .course-meta li h6 { color: #444; font-size: 14px; font-weight: 600; margin: 5px 0 0; } .course-meta li span { font-size: 13px; margin: 0; } .course-info-title { color: @black-555; float: left; font-weight: 600; width: 25%; } .course-info-list > li { clear: both; margin-top: 20px; } @media only screen and (max-width : 1199px) { .top-course-thumb .desc-box .title { font-size: 18px; top: 35%; } .top-course-thumb .desc-box .off { font-size: 35px; top: 46%; } } /* Medium Devices, Desktops */ @media only screen and (max-width : 991px) { .top-course-thumb { max-width: 430px; } .top-course-thumb .desc-box .off { font-size: 46px; top: 46%; } .top-course-thumb .desc-box .title { font-size: 24px; top: 38%; } .top-course-thumb .desc-box .signup { top: 60%; } } .course-single-item.style2 .course-details .author-thumb { left: 0; position: absolute; right: 0; top: -30px; } .course-single-item.style2 .course-details { position: relative; } .course-single-item.style2 .course-meta li { border-right: 1px solid #ddd; color: #666; font-size: 12px; padding: 10px 6px 10px 10px; } .course-single-item.style2 .course-meta li:last-child { border-right: medium none; } .course-single-item.style2 .course-thumb img { border-radius: 8px 8px 0 0; } .course-single-item.style2 .course-meta { border-bottom: 1px solid #eee; border-image: none; border-left: 1px solid #eee; border-right: 1px solid #eee; border-radius: 0 0 8px 8px; } .single-course-thumb { position: relative; } .single-course-thumb .overlay-shade { border-radius: 8px; content: ""; height: 100%; opacity: 0; position: absolute; top: 0; width: 100%; .transition(all 150ms ease-in-out 0s); } .single-course-thumb .course-info { color: #fff; left: 0; margin: -32px auto; position: absolute; right: 0; text-align: center; top: 50%; opacity: 0; .transition(all 150ms ease-in-out 0s); } .single-course-thumb:hover .overlay-shade { opacity: 0.75; } .single-course-thumb:hover .course-info { opacity: 1; } .order-btn { left: 15px; position: absolute; top: 15px; }